Travelers describe Elafonissi as "paradise on earth" with wild nature protected by "Natura 2000," unique flowers and volcanic rocks, "a little Caribbean, perfect for romance!" Meanwhile, Egremnoi (Lefkada), Myrtos (Kefalonia) and Navagio (Zakynthos) beaches made it on the top 100.
It is noted that in the annual report for bathing quality water that was published on May 27 by the European Environment Agency (EAA), over two thousand beaches in Greece were monitored and 93.2% fulfilled the conditions which are classified as "excellent quality," placing Greece 5th in the 28-member European Union.
